Output d4c8f5b0f6b81b589deefd3314b4b67bf736f888abc679a91639687e56d04992:1

value
80374239728
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 925bdb0958a00a80800060a74f251f2e45dd2eba OP_EQUALVERIFY OP_CHECKSIG
address
1ELshFKw11PVx8WfWjo46EBfy6id5DSXgQ
transaction
d4c8f5b0f6b81b589deefd3314b4b67bf736f888abc679a91639687e56d04992
spent
true